Introduction to the Polyalphaolefin Grease Market Overview

The polyalphaolefin grease market has emerged as a focal point of discussion among industry experts and decision-makers, driven by a blend of technological advancements and a deepening understanding of lubrication science. In today’s demanding industrial environment, the importance of specialized lubricants is underscored by the increasing need for efficiency, durability, and reduced environmental impact. This executive summary provides a detailed overview of the market dynamics, emphasizing the pivotal role of polyalphaolefin-based greases in modern applications.

Polyalphaolefin greases are renowned for their exceptional thermal stability, low volatility, and superior performance under extreme conditions. As machinery and engines continue to evolve with greater complexity and higher tolerance demands, these lubricants have become indispensable. The evolution from conventional lubricants to advanced polyalphaolefin-based solutions marks a significant leap in addressing performance degradation and maintenance challenges across various sectors.

Transformative Shifts in the Polyalphaolefin Grease Market Landscape

Recent years have witnessed transformative shifts in the polyalphaolefin grease market, propelled by technological breakthroughs and evolving regulatory requirements. Companies across the globe are investing significantly in research and development, leading to the creation of formulations that not only enhance mechanical performance but also extend the operational lifespan of critical components.

The market is now defined by innovations in synthetic chemistry and lubricant engineering that have allowed manufacturers to tailor products to specific environments. Enhanced thermal stability and improved viscosity control have paved the way for greases that can withstand extreme operating conditions, thereby reducing downtime and maintenance costs. This ongoing evolution is largely driven by a heightened focus on sustainability, as businesses are compelled by regulatory pressures to adopt environmentally friendly practices. In response, manufacturers are reorienting their research towards bio-based alternatives and formulations that minimize waste.

Furthermore, digitalization and smart manufacturing play pivotal roles in transforming the operational landscape. Data-driven insights and real-time monitoring systems now enable a more proactive approach to equipment maintenance, ensuring that lubrication needs are met before failures occur. Such shifts are not only rebalancing competitive dynamics but are also expanding the application scope of polyalphaolefin greases across diverse industrial sectors. The convergence of technical innovation and regulatory mandates positions the market for robust growth and sustained competitive advantage.

Industry Leaders and Key Players in the Market

The market is characterized by the presence of several prominent players who have established themselves at the forefront of innovation in the polyalphaolefin grease space. Major international companies such as BP p.l.c. (Castrol), Chevron Corporation, Dow Corning Corporation, ExxonMobil Corporation, and Fuchs Petrolub SE have been instrumental in shaping market trends with their extensive portfolios and technological prowess.

In addition to these global giants, specialized firms like Klüber Lubrication – a part of the Freudenberg Group – Lucas Oil Products, Inc., and Petronas Lubricants International Sdn Bhd are noted for their targeted product offerings and commitment to quality. The Phillips 66 Company, Royal Dutch Shell plc, and Schaeffler Group further strengthen the competitive landscape by integrating state-of-the-art research and development with their expansive distribution networks.

Moreover, companies such as Sinopec Group, The Lubrizol Corporation, TotalEnergies SE, and Valvoline Inc. have significantly impacted regional segments and diversified their product lines to meet a range of application-specific requirements. Their continued focus on innovative technologies has not only driven market demand but has also set high benchmarks in terms of performance and reliability. Collectively, these companies shape the competitive contours of the market, paving the way for ongoing advancements and strategic collaborations that are essential for maintaining leadership in this technically advanced field.
